The examination of 300 milk samples by multiplex PCR confirmed 83 strains of <i>S. aureus</i>. All of the tested strains of <i>S. aureus</i> presented haemolysis on blood agar plates: 69 strains (83.13%) showed beta -haemolysis; 14 (16.8%) alpha -haemorysis; and none of the isolates produced double haemolysis ( alpha + beta ). All 83 isolates of <i>S. aureus</i> were sensitive to methicillin as detected by the interpretative criteria developed by the NCCLS (2002). For the 83 <i>S. aureus</i> isolates, we compared the methicillin susceptibility results, determined by the standardized agar diffusion assay, with the PCR assay for the detection of the antibiotic resistance <i>mec</i>A gene. For all isolates, we found a correlation between the results of the PCR and those of the classical resistance testing. The results obtained showed, that none of the isolates of <i>S. aureus</i> from the 83 individual milk samples from the experimental dairy farm were positive for the presence of the <i>mec</i>A gene coding for the methicilin resistance. None of the tested strains of <i>S. aureus</i> isolates were positive for the presence of the genes for enterotoxin (<i>sea</i>, <i>seb</i>, <i>sec</i>, <i>sed</i>, <i>see</i>) production.
